在当今数字化时代,数据是企业的核心资产,为了有效地管理和存储这些宝贵的数据,许多企业选择使用MySQL数据库,MySQL是一种开源的关系型数据库管理系统,因其高性能、高可靠性和易用性而受到广泛欢迎。
阿里云服务器简介
阿里云是中国最大的云计算服务提供商之一,提供多种类型的云服务器,包括ECS(弹性计算服务)等,通过阿里云的服务器,您可以轻松地部署和管理各种应用程序和数据库系统。
图片来源于网络,如有侵权联系删除
MySQL概述
MySQL是由瑞典MySQL AB公司开发的开放源代码关系型数据库管理系统,它支持多种编程语言接口,如C/C++、Java、Python等,并且具有丰富的功能集和高性能特点。
在阿里云服务器上安装MySQL的步骤
选择合适的实例类型
在选择阿里云服务器时,需要考虑您的业务需求和预算来决定适合的实例规格,对于小型和中型的应用场景,可以选择标准型或高性能型实例;而对于大型企业级应用,则需要更高配置的服务器。
创建新实例
登录阿里云控制台后,点击“ECS”进入实例管理页面,您可以根据自己的需求创建一个新的实例,在选择操作系统时,请确保选择支持MySQL的系统版本。
配置安全组规则
为了保证系统的安全性,建议为您的服务器设置安全组规则,只允许特定IP地址访问MySQL端口(默认为3306),以防止未授权的网络攻击。
安装MySQL软件包
在成功启动实例后,可以使用以下命令安装MySQL:
sudo apt-get update sudo apt-get install mysql-server
这将自动下载并安装最新版本的MySQL服务器及其依赖项。
配置MySQL参数文件
默认情况下,MySQL会使用一些预设的参数值进行运行,如果您想要自定义某些参数,可以编辑/etc/mysql/my.cnf
文件,您可以增加内存分配量或者调整日志记录级别等。
图片来源于网络,如有侵权联系删除
启动并验证MySQL服务
完成上述操作后,可以通过以下命令启动MySQL服务:
sudo systemctl start mysql
然后使用mysql -u root -p
命令连接到MySQL服务器进行测试,如果能够正常登录且没有错误提示,则说明安装成功。
管理用户权限和安全
为了提高安全性,应该立即更改MySQL的root密码,并为其他需要的用户创建账户并赋予相应的权限,还可以启用SSL加密通信以确保数据传输的安全性。
监控和维护
定期检查MySQL的性能指标,如CPU利用率、内存占用率和磁盘空间等,同时注意备份重要数据和定期更新系统补丁以防范潜在的安全风险。
通过以上步骤,您可以在阿里云服务器上顺利安装并运行MySQL数据库,这不仅有助于提升工作效率和质量,还能为企业数字化转型打下坚实基础,随着技术的不断进步和发展,相信未来会有更多创新的应用案例涌现出来。
标签: #阿里云服务器 安装mysql
评论列表